Definition of source

noun
  1. the place where something begins, where it springs into being; "the Italian beginning of the Renaissance"; "Jupiter was the origin of the radiation"; "Pittsburgh is the source of the Ohio River"; "communism's Russian root"
  2. a document (or organization) from which information is obtained; "the reporter had two sources for the story"
  3. anything that provides inspiration for later work
